Company Overview:
Upward Health is an in-home, multidisciplinary medical group providing 24/7 whole-person care. Our clinical team treats physical, behavioral, and social health needs when and where a patient needs help. Everyone on our team from our doctors, nurses, and Care Specialists to our HR, Technology, and Business Services staff are driven by a desire to improve the lives of our patients. We are able to treat a wide range of needs – everything from addressing poorly controlled blood sugar to combatting anxiety to accessing medically tailored meals – because we know that health requires care for the whole person. Job Title & Role Description:
The Medical Director will partner with cross-functional teams and senior leaders to deliver innovative and high-quality care in the home and community for high-need, high-risk, high-utilizing patients. Job requires a leader with a proven track record of innovation, achievement of measurable goals, and exceptional clinical competencies. The candidate has a proactive role in the marketplace and with our patients: delivering care directly and providing clinical oversight to the members of our Interdisciplinary Care Team. The ideal candidate must be flexible and willing to work in a high growth, fast paced company where the scope of services and protocols will evolve. This is a dynamic environment requiring flexibility, dedication, and commitment to improve care for underserved populations. The role is primary remote, but residence in the state of interest is required. Approximately 20% of your time will be doing direct patient care.
Skills Required:
- Doctor of Medicine degree from a recognized medical school program
- Must possess a current, unrestricted medical license in the State(s) of interest
- Board Certified in Internal Medicine, Family Medicine or in related primary/specialty care
- Minimum three years of experience practicing in a direct patient care environment
- Previous medical leadership and teaching experience preferred
- Expertise in of population-based medicine and quality improvement principles
- Experience with managing patient with complex needs, included behavioral health and substance use diagnoses
- Strong healthcare management acumen, including working knowledge of current U. S. payer and provider landscape
- Must be able to positively interact with other clinicians, senior management, patients and their families, and all levels of medical and non-medical professionals
- The high sense of urgency and can-do attitude required
- Strong communication and problem-solving skills - will proactively and thoroughly communicate with other members of the team and seek input and guidance to solve tough problems
- Technical acumen with EMR system (Athena experience a plus)
